Dr. O’Neill, is an internationally recognized leader in Interventional Cardiology and Structural Heart Disease, as well as a pioneer in research and new techniques to diagnose and treat heart disease. Dr. O’Neill is one of the few Master Fellows out of 4,500 world-wide members of the Society for Cardiovascular Angiography and Interventions (MSCAI), the professional medical society for invasive and interventional cardiologists. He pioneered the use of angioplasty for treatment of heart attacks, which is now the mainstay therapy throughout the world. He has been working on new catheter-based treatments of structural heart disease, and performed the first transcaval aortic valve replacement (TAVR) through a catheter in the U.S. in 2005. Currently he is organizing new protocols to treat a deadly side-effect of massive heart attacks. The Detroit Cardiogenic Shock Initiative increases patient survival rate from 50% to 76%. A leader in academic and teaching hospitals for nearly 30 years, and to date, an author of more than 450 peer-reviewed articles and abstracts published in medical literature, Dr. O’Neill has written multiple book chapters, and edited one of the first textbooks in the field of interventional cardiology. He was a founding member of the American Board of Internal Medicine interventional cardiology board, which certifies all interventional cardiologists. Dr. O’Neill has received multiple awards and recognitions in his career. They include: America’s Top Doctors; Transcatheter Cardiovascular Therapeutics Lifetime Achievement Award, and the Seymour Gordon Award for Distinguished Achievement, Michigan Chapter, American Heart Association. He was also the founding chair, Innovation in Intervention Summit, of the American College of Cardiology. He is the former executive dean for Research, Research Training and Innovative Medicine, and CEO for Research at University of Miami Miller School of Medicine. Previous positions include corporate chief of Cardiology at William Beaumont Hospital, as well as director of the cardiac catheterization laboratory and associate professor of medicine at the University of Michigan Hospital. A graduate of Wayne State University School of Medicine, where he was a resident, Dr. O’Neill completed a cardiology fellowship at the University of Michigan Hospital.

Fleming is a licensed insurance agent with over 36 years of experience in Life, Health, Estate Preservation and Retirement Insurance. For much of his career, he has been offering insurance in Valdosta, GA. He is a lifetime member of the Million Dollar Round Table and Court of the Table and has served on several insurance boards. In September of 2018, Fleming acquired the ownership of the Remerton Agency DBA Star Insurance.

Fleming graduated from Brunswick High School, Brunswick, GA. and attended Brunswick College. He is recognized as a Life Underwriter Training Council Fellow (LUTCF®) and is a member of the National Association of Insurance and Financial Advisors (NAIFA). Fleming has also been a past President of Life Underwriters of Valdosta and served on other chairs for the association.

Fleming has served as President of the Valdosta Bulldog Club and also on the board of several non-profit organizations in the Valdosta area. He is married to the former Kaye Chastain of Moultrie, GA and they have four sons; John Fleming, William, Wesley and Wilson and two grandchildren.
